At work, I have my own repo where I hack on developer tools, Mercurial
extensions, and the like. I use one subrepo there for packaging bfiles
along with all our local extensions. (I used to have two subrepos, but
I've dropped support for attic since nobody at work uses it and it
doesn't support hg 1.9 yet.)

We our *not* using subrepos in our main production repository; we have
one monolithic source tree with ~21,000 source files and 40 developers
pushing to 9-10 server-side clones on 6-8 named branches.

I also have learned how *not* to use subrepos from my "allextensions"
experiment. (Hint: 83 subrepos is too many, especially when you can't
be bothered to make your own clones and just use absolute URLs
pointing all over the Internet. Pushing takes for*ever*.)
